Quarterly report pursuant to Section 13 or 15(d)

Leases - Summary of Supplemental Balance Sheet Information Related to Leases (Detail)

v3.24.1.1.u2
Leases - Summary of Supplemental Balance Sheet Information Related to Leases (Detail) - USD ($)
$ in Thousands
Mar. 31, 2024
Dec. 31, 2023
Disclosure Of Supplemental Balance Sheet Information Related To Leases [Abstract]    
Operating right-of-use assets, net $ 25,230 $ 27,377
Lease liabilities    
Current portion of operating lease liabilities 7,585 7,716
Long-term portion of operating lease liabilities 27,001 28,009
Total $ 34,586 $ 35,725